CVE-2026-25938
Unauthenticated RCE in FUXA via Node-RED plugin (v1.2.8–1.2.10).
Is CVE-2026-25938 being exploited?
Not confirmed. CVE-2026-25938 does not appear in CISA's Known Exploited Vulnerabilities catalog, which records only exploitation that has been observed and reported publicly. That is evidence of absence of a report, not evidence the flaw is unattacked. EPSS currently estimates a 0.98% prob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
How severe is CVE-2026-25938?
CVE-2026-25938 is rated Critical with a CVSS score of 9.5. Severity describes how bad exploitation would be, not how likely it is: pair it with exploitation evidence before deciding what to patch first.
Is there a patch for CVE-2026-25938?
Yes. A fix has been recorded for CVE-2026-25938. The vendor advisory is the authority on the exact fixed version — apply it from there rather than from a summary.
What does CVE-2026-25938 affect?
CVE-2026-25938 affects FUXA 1.2.8-1.2.10, Node-RED plugin in FUXA. Confirm the exact affected versions against the vendor advisory before deciding you are exposed.
What should I do about CVE-2026-25938?
Upgrade to 1.2.11; disable unused Node-RED plugin.

Unauthenticated remote code execution on server via enabled Node-RED plugin; attacker can take full control.
